What are some patient factors that impact wound healing?

Age
Weight
Nutritional status
Dehydration
Inadequate blood supply to wound
Immune response
Presence of chronic disease
Radiation therapy

What makes Vistaseal's mechanism of action different from other hemostatic agents?

Forms a clot independent of patients coagulation profile & can be used on patients who have trouble forming clots on their own. 

When applied to the surgical site, these biologic components generate a cross-linked fibrin clot in a process that recreates the last stage of the coagulation cascade, which is effective even in heparinized patients.
